Résumé

This book presents a disciplined and authoritative system for engaging Jupiter (Brihaspati) as Guru Tattva-the governing intelligence of wisdom, judgment, and ethical responsibility. It is not a collection of casual Jupiter remedies, motivational spirituality, or result-driven astrology. It is a lawful, responsibility-based spiritual framework designed for those who seek clarity that can be lived and sustained.
Jupiter is approached here not as a planet of luck or expansion alone, but as the regulator of discernment, guidance, lineage, and consequence. The book establishes that Jupiter's influence becomes active only where discipline, order, and readiness are present. Without these, invocation is ineffective and should not be attempted. The structure of the book is progressive and deliberate. It begins by clarifying Jupiter as Guru, correcting common misunderstandings surrounding Brihaspati wisdom and Jupiter discipline systems.
From this foundation, it introduces structured Jupiter practices, including Guru mantra and japa, Guru Vara observance, ethical conduct, and responsibility-based action. Every practice is governed by clear rules of timing, posture, direction, atmosphere, silence, and restraint, reinforcing that this is a serious spiritual practice, not a casual ritual path. As the work advances, it introduces restricted Rahasya practices-advanced Jupiter invocation methods that are explicitly non-public and discipline-dependent.
These mystic Jupiter practices are presented with strict eligibility requirements, mandatory preparation, and uncompromising boundaries. The reader is clearly informed that Rahasya engagement is not a privilege or experiment, but a burden of responsibility that must only be undertaken when inner stability and ethical coherence are already established. Throughout the book, emphasis remains consistent: discipline over intensity, order over emotion, and responsibility over desire.
No outcomes are promised. Instead, conditions are defined. Where these conditions are fulfilled, Jupiter's influence functions as inner governance-precise, steady, and continuous. Where they are not fulfilled, practice is clearly prohibited. The concluding sections reinforce that wisdom is not merely understood but lived under authority. Instruction ends where conduct begins. What remains is clarity expressed through judgment, speech, timing, and ethical consistency.
This book is intended for serious seekers, disciplined practitioners, and those prepared for responsibility-based spirituality. It is not designed for experimentation or comfort. It establishes inner governance, lawful invocation principles, and wisdom as responsibility. Where these principles are upheld, Jupiter is no longer a concept or remedy. He becomes active intelligence, guiding life quietly, firmly, and without distortion.
